Influence of longitudinal strain on polarization mode dispersion compensation by using highly birefringent fibers
- Faculty of Physics, Warsaw University of Technology
The latest experimental results on polarization mode dispersion compensation by using longitudinal strain-induced effects in highly birefringent fibers are reported. The results hold a great potential for a perspective all fiber variable-delay polarization mode dispersion compensator in telecom applications.
